1. Setbacks:
a. Pursuant to ECDC 21.90.020 and ECDC 21.90.150, retaining walls over three (3) feet in height as
measured from the original grade are required to meet zoning setbacks.
Minimum required side setbacks for the RS-8 zone as applied to the subject site are 7.5'
(measured from the north and south property lines) Please add detail to plans showing
dimensions for the top and toe of the retaining walls.
The retaining wall has been revised to meet the 7.5ft setback requirement. The top and bottom
of the wall are noted on the plan. The retained height is noted on the elevation. Please refer to
revised structural drawings.

GENERAL
1) Please provide a letter from the neighboring property to the north that allows the two northern
wall anchors to be placed on their property.
The proposed retaining wall has been shortened to meet setback requirements, and the
grouted anchors have been angled to remain within the Owner's property lines. There is no
longer proposed work on the neighbor's property. Please refer to attached revised structural
drawings.
2) If construction vehicles are to be entering and exiting the site, then please show the construction
entrance on the plan sets.
Hand equipment will be used for the construction of the wall at the rear of the house. The
asphalt driveway at the front of the Owner's house will serve as the construction entrance
and will be used for the construction vehicles and equipment lay down area. This location has
been noted on the revised plan (1/S2.1).
3) Show all City easements within the plan sets.
We are not aware of any City easements within the plan area.
4) Show all private easement information within the plan sets.
The structural drawings have been revised to show the proposed sewer easement with the
neighbor. Once the drawings have been approved this private easement will be recorded with
King County. Please advise should you need a copy of this easement. Please refer to 1/52.1.

5) Show all City utilities that are adjacent to the site.
The existing sewer line is shown on 1/52.1. One city sewer clean out is located on the property.
6) All utilities should be shown from the city main line/lateral to the structure.
The sewer line continues approximately 100ft beyond the south property line before meeting
up with the city main line. A note has been added to 1/52.1 to reflect this information, please
refer to revised structural drawings.
TESC
1) Show filter fence on the plans and incorporate and reference City standard detail ER-900.
Please refer to revised 1/S2.1 and detail 7/53.1 for silt fence location and details.
2) Add note: Install and maintain all TESC measures according to approved plans, City of Edmonds
standard details, and all other measures that may be required during construction.
This note has been added to the plan. Please see revised drawings.
